"When the image behind her changed to her self-portrait “The Many Ways To Work it Out” (2017), Ojih Odutola said the allure of the selfie can be found in “the enhancement of what we believe to be our true self, or what we want to portray. In this moment I looked raggedy, but I felt so good.
